Despite five National … Webb1 nov. 2012 · The first and most important intervention is to stagger the administration of phenytoin to separate it as much as possible from the tube feedings. Ideally, the feeds should be held for 1–2 hours before and after each phenytoin dose with adequate tube flushes before and after phenytoin administration. 2,3,4 If the feeding schedule is ...

WebbNausea, vomiting and diarrhea can all be side effects from tube feeding. The concentration of the formula, the rate of flow and the amount of water provided affect people differently, which is why doctors will initiate feedings at a slow rate and increase until the goal rate is reached.
